MATH INTERVENTIONIST
Position Classification: Certified Math Interventionist
GENERAL DESCRIPTION:
The Math Interventionist provides targeted math instruction and support to students in grades K 8 who are identified as performing below grade level in math. The interventionist collaborates with classroom teachers, administrators, and support staff to design and implement evidence-based reading interventions, monitor student progress, and promote numeracy achievement for all learners.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Provide small group and individualized math instruction aligned to students' specific needs.
- Assess students using formal and informal measures to determine math levels, strengths, and areas of need.
- Analyze data to identify students for intervention and monitor ongoing progress.
- Collaborate with classroom teachers to develop and adjust intervention plans.
- Implement research-based strategies in problem solving, mathematical practices, fluency, use of manipulatives, and integration of extended response writing.
- Support classroom instruction through modeling and co-teaching math strategies.
- Participate in the Multi-Tiered Systems of Support (MTSS) process.
- Maintain detailed and accurate records of student performance and progress.
- Communicate with parents/guardians regarding student progress and strategies for home support.
- Attend professional development sessions to remain current in math instruction and intervention strategies.
- Assist in the development and implementation of schoolwide math initiatives.
